Educational MAORI EDUCATION FOUNDATION I RANGIRIRI AND VVHIWHI MARTIN WINIATA MEMORIAL BURSARY THE Maori Education Foundation administers the above mentioned bursary which has an annual value of $3OOO. The Bursary shall be awarded to a person of Maori descent for the general purpose of enabling postgraduate study at a university, university college, or other institute of higher learning either in New Zealand or overseas. The Bursary is normally tenable for a period of two years (1979/80) but may be varied in relation to the requirements of the course of study. Tenure is subject to annual review and depends upon the bursar making satisfactory progress. Copies of the bursary conditions and application forms are available from the Secretary, Maori Education Foundation, P.O. Box 3745, Wellington. The Fellowship is open to both Maori and non-Maori graduates and has an annual value of $2OOO. The Fellowship shall be awarded for the general purposes of enabling postgraduate research or study. The Fellowship is open to persons who are eligible to register as candidates for the degree of Doctor of Philosophy of any university in New Zealand as at December 10, 1978. It will, however, not normally be awarded to any person who has been eligible for such registration for more than two years. The Fellowship is tenable for up to three years. The tenure Is subject to annual review and depends upon the Fellow making satisfactory firogress. Copies of the Felowship conditions and application forms are available from the Secretary, Maori Education Foundation, P.O. Box 3745, Wellington. The scholarship will be tenable for such period as the Maori Education Foundation determines having regard for the requirements of the course of study. In special circumstances the scholarship may be extended for a further period. The New Zealand Law Society Centennial Maori Scholarship was established in 1969 to commemorate the centennial of the New Zealand Law Society. The fund was orlginaly financed by subscriptions from members of the legal profession. Copies of the scholarship conditions and application forms are available from the Secretary.
